<p>[player_tooltip player_id='1560751' first='Weston' last='Rowe'] - Rowe is a six-foot-seven-inch forward from Jackson County that can really shoot the ball spotted up on the perimeter. Versus Luverne he hit 7 3-pointers on his way to scoring 30 points for Jackson County. Rowe is an outstanding football prospect with D1 interest at the offensive tackle position. The 7 3-pointer game was his 2nd time this season he has done that. On top of his shooting ability he gets up and down the floor well, has quick feet and soft hands.</p>

<p>Harold Habben - Habben is a six-foot-six-inch center from Benson that's averaging over 18 points and 10 rebounds per game so far. The 2026 center is a traditional inside post player with solid size and feet. Versus Maple Lake had a monster 20-point, 21-rebound, and 2 block performance and versus Belgrade-Brooten-Elrosa he had 27 points and 15 rebounds.</p>

<p>[player_tooltip player_id='2524777' first='Lanadreon' last='Goodwin'] - The 2027 Goodwin is a six-foot-six-inch athletic forward from Benson. Goodwin seems to have longer reach than his height, and moves really well for his size. In a game versus Lakeview he scored 24 points while blocking 4 shots of varying shot types like at the rim a couple times and a closeout to a corner shooter. Goodwin is developing as an offensive player, shot looks pretty smooth from beyond the arc. Good release and ball release point when shooting.</p>

<p>[player_tooltip player_id='2417301' first='Hunter' last='Vinkemeier'] - Vinkemeier is a six-foot-nine-inch 2027 center from Le Sueur-Henderson. Vinkemeier has been a rebounding machine so far with 5 games of at least 12 boards. His first sophomore game he had 15 and 15. Vinkemeier is a developing player around the basket offensively and shows good ability to stretch the floor and shoot from the perimeter as he's made multiple 3-pointers in at least 5 games. For his size he can handle the ball a bit as he can bring the ball up the floor and shows a little ability off the bounce.</p>

<p>[player_tooltip player_id='2385637' first='Nathan' last='Long'] - Long is a six-foot-five-inch 2027 forward from Rochester Century. Runs the floor, and can finish above the rim. Versatile on offense and defense as he can shoot it from the perimeter and cuts and attacks the rim. On defense playing the stretch spot might be his best so he can use his length to bother opponents. Shows decent anticipation when blocking shots.</p>

<p>[player_tooltip player_id='2569260' first='Miles' last='Rechtzigel'] - Rechtzigel is a 2027 forward from Cannon Falls that is averaging nearly 18 points per game for them so far. Rechtzigel stands six-foot-three-inches, he moves well in the open floor, cuts often off the ball, and finishes inside making a good amount of shots inside. </p>
